Compression
This setting determines how much JPEG compression your
images will have.
1 In the Capture menu (page 40),
select Compression.
2 In the Compression menu, use the
buttons to highlight a
setting.
3 Press OK to save the setting and
return to the Capture menu.
The following table helps explain the settings in more detail:
The Pictures remaining count at the bottom of the screen
updates when you highlight each setting. See Memory Card
Capacity on page 141 for more information about how the
Compression setting affects the number of images that can be
saved on your memory card.
The icon for the new setting (in the table above) will appear in
the Live View screen. The new setting remains in effect (even if
you turn the camera off) until it is changed again.
Icon Setting Description
Best Produces the highest-quality images, but uses
the most memory. This is recommended if you
plan to enlarge images, or print images to a
size larger than 18 by 24 cm (or 8 by 10 in).
Better Produces high-quality images and requires less
memory than the Best setting. This is the default
setting, and is recommended for printing
images up to 18 by 24 cm (or 8 by 10 in).
Good The most memory-efficient setting, for images
that you want to e-mail or post to the Internet.
